麻将房app开发
添加项目经理微信 获取更多优惠
复制微信号
麻将房APP开发是一个日益增长的市场,随着移动设备的普及和社交需求的增加,麻将游戏的在线化趋势愈发明显。开发一款麻将房APP不仅需要考虑游戏的基本功能,还需关注用户体验、技术实现和市场需求等多个方面。
麻将房APP的基本功能
麻将房APP的核心功能主要包括:
-
创建房间:玩家可以根据自己的需求创建游戏房间,设置房间规则和人数限制。
-
加入房间:其他玩家可以通过房间号或邀请链接加入游戏房间。
-
在线聊天:提供实时聊天功能,增强玩家之间的互动。
-
游戏统计:自动记录游戏结果,提供结算和统计功能,方便玩家查看历史战绩。
-
房卡系统:玩家通过购买房卡来创建房间,房卡作为游戏的虚拟货币,增加了游戏的趣味性和社交性。
开发技术选择
在开发麻将房APP时,技术选择至关重要。开发者需要考虑以下几个方面:
-
后端技术:选择成熟的服务器框架,如Node.js或Java,来处理游戏逻辑和数据存储。数据库的选择也很重要,常用的有MySQL和MongoDB。
-
前端技术:移动端开发可以使用Swift(iOS)或Kotlin(Android),也可以选择跨平台框架如React Native,以提高开发效率。
-
实时通信:游戏需要实时更新状态,常用的通信协议有WebSocket和TCP/IP,这些技术可以确保玩家之间的操作实时同步。
游戏功能设计
游戏功能的设计是麻将房APP开发的核心。开发者需要:
-
确定玩法和规则:根据不同地区的麻将规则(如四川麻将、广东麻将等)设计游戏玩法。
-
场景设计:设计游戏的各个场景,包括出牌、抓牌、胡牌等,确保用户体验流畅。
-
状态管理:定义游戏的各种状态(如等待、进行中、结束等)及其转换逻辑,确保游戏的顺利进行。
美术设计与用户体验
美术设计在麻将房APP中同样重要。一个吸引人的界面可以显著提高用户的留存率。设计时需要考虑:
-
UI设计:界面应简洁明了,操作按钮应易于识别,确保用户能够快速上手。
-
视觉效果:适当的动画效果可以提升游戏的趣味性,但需注意不要影响游戏的流畅性。
-
音效设计:合适的音效可以增强游戏的沉浸感,提升用户体验。
市场推广与运营
开发完成后,市场推广和运营策略也非常关键。开发者可以考虑以下策略:
-
社交媒体营销:通过社交平台宣传游戏,吸引更多用户下载和使用。
-
用户反馈:定期收集用户反馈,及时更新和优化游戏功能,提升用户满意度。
-
活动策划:定期举办线上活动或比赛,增加用户的参与感和粘性。
总结
麻将房APP的开发是一个复杂而系统的过程,涉及技术选择、功能设计、美术设计和市场推广等多个方面。开发者需要在每个环节都精益求精,以确保最终产品能够满足用户的需求并在市场中脱颖而出。随着麻将游戏的流行,开发一款高质量的麻将房APP不仅能满足玩家的娱乐需求,还能为开发者带来可观的经济收益。
版权声明
本站所有文章资源收集整理于网络,本站仅提供信息存储空间服务,不拥有所有权,不承担相关法律责任。如不慎侵犯了您的权利,请及时联系站长处理删除,敬请谅解!